An incisive review of transformative shifts redefining product development, resistance dynamics, environmental policy, and stakeholder expectations across the value chain

The landscape for anticoagulant rodenticides is undergoing transformative shifts that are simultaneously technical, regulatory, and market-driven. Advances in molecular toxicology and surveillance have sharpened detection of sublethal effects and secondary exposure pathways, prompting regulators and purchasers to reassess acceptable risk thresholds. At the same time, documented changes in rodent resistance patterns have driven product developers to re-evaluate both the chemical scaffolds they prioritize and the stewardship measures they bundle with commercial offerings.

Parallel to these scientific drivers, procurement behavior is evolving. Large agricultural and municipal buyers increasingly demand demonstrable environmental safeguards, evidence of reduced non-target exposure, and supply chain transparency. As a result, suppliers are investing in formulation innovations that enhance palatability and targeted delivery while minimizing environmental persistence. In addition, integration of digital monitoring and bait-station telemetry is reshaping service models toward outcome-based contracts where efficacy metrics and incident reporting are central to commercial relationships.

Taken together, these shifts are creating new competitive dynamics: organizations that can link robust toxicological profiles with responsible application systems and clear regulatory pathways will be better positioned to capture long-term contracts and to lead stewardship initiatives. In this environment, responsiveness to scientific findings and proactive engagement with regulatory frameworks are no longer optional but foundational to commercial resilience.

Data-driven segmentation insights that translate type, formulation, mode of action, target species, end user, and application method into strategic priorities for decision makers

Effective strategic segmentation requires translating technical attributes into operational priorities, beginning with product type. First Generation anticoagulants-studied across Chlorophacinone, Coumatetralyl, Diphacinone, Pindone, and Warfarin-tend to be associated with shorter persistence and different stewardship profiles compared with Second Generation agents, which are studied across Brodifacoum, Bromadiolone, Difenacoum, Difethialone, and Flocoumafen and often present greater potency and persistence considerations. This dichotomy has implications for resistance management, environmental exposure, and end-user selection.

Formulation choices further refine strategy; formulations studied across Blocks, Grain, Liquid, Paste, and Pellets each carry unique application and palatability characteristics that influence where and how products are deployed. The mode of action categorization clarifies biochemical targeting: Coumarin compounds-further studied across Brodifacoum, Bromadiolone, Coumatetralyl, Difenacoum, Difethialone, Flocoumafen, and Warfarin-contrast with Indanedione agents-further studied across Chlorophacinone, Diphacinone, and Pindone-in terms of metabolic pathways and implications for resistance monitoring.

Target species segmentation across Mice, Rats, Squirrels, and Voles drives both formulation selection and application method, because species-specific foraging and habitat behaviors determine optimal delivery. End-user segmentation across Agricultural, Commercial, Industrial, Municipal, and Residential contexts dictates regulatory exposure, acceptable residual profiles, and stewardship expectations. Finally, application methods studied across Bait Stations, Burrow Baiting, Liquid Baiting, and Loose Bait shape operational protocols and risk management frameworks. Integrating these dimensions yields a segmentation-led framework that supports differentiated product positioning and targeted risk mitigation strategies.
